Configuration basique du backend pour l'authentification/autorisation

via JWT
This commit is contained in:
wpetit 2020-06-22 12:07:48 +02:00
parent 3bef551ad6
commit 13571d7617
1 changed files with 11 additions and 11 deletions

View File

@ -42,6 +42,8 @@ secret_key: supercalifajalistics
# An origin may contain a wildcard (*) to replace 0 or more # An origin may contain a wildcard (*) to replace 0 or more
# characters (i.e.: http://*.domain.com). # characters (i.e.: http://*.domain.com).
cors_allowed_origins: ["*"] cors_allowed_origins: ["*"]
cors_allowed_headers: ["Authorization", "Content-Type", "Mode"]
cors_allowed_methods: ["POST"]
# Debug Cross Origin Resource Sharing requests # Debug Cross Origin Resource Sharing requests
cors_debug: false cors_debug: false
@ -165,15 +167,15 @@ roles:
# Rôle par défaut si l'utilisateur n'existe pas dans la table `users` # Rôle par défaut si l'utilisateur n'existe pas dans la table `users`
- name: anon - name: anon
tables: tables:
# - name: users - name: users
# insert: # insert:
# block: true # block: true
# query: # query:
# block: true # block: true
# update: # update:
# block: true # block: true
# delete: # delete:
# block: true # block: true
# Rôle par défaut si l'utilisateur existe dans la table `users` # Rôle par défaut si l'utilisateur existe dans la table `users`
# mais que la valeur de la colonne `role` n'est pas définie # mais que la valeur de la colonne `role` n'est pas définie
@ -195,8 +197,6 @@ roles:
match: role = 'admin' match: role = 'admin'
tables: tables:
- name: users - name: users
query:
filters: []
# - name: products # - name: products
# query: # query: